In the early autumn of 2003, Carl Leroy Jackson, a 32-year-old man from Fruita, Colorado, vanished. Initially, his disappearance was linked to a missed court appearance, leading some to believe he had intentionally fled to avoid legal troubles. Jackson was known to have struggled with drug abuse, which may have contributed to this initial theory.
